How to find owners of a corporation? Visit your state’s website. Enter the corporation’s name into the state’s complimentary business registration database, also searchable by registration number. View registration information for the corporation. State records show the name and address of the business owner as well as the name of the registered agent.
How many hours do most business owners work? One survey from New York Enterprise Report found that small business owners work twice as much as regular employees. It also found that 33% of small business owners reported working more than 50 hours per week, and 25% said they work more than 60 hours a week.
How many hours does the average entrepreneur work? There have been books written on the subject–see Timothy Ferriss’s The 4-Hour Workweek. And there have also been studies on the number of hours entrepreneurs work–over in the U.K., it’s been found that entrepreneurs work an average of 52 hours a week, which is 63 percent longer than the average worker.
How much time do small business owners spend on their business? The average entrepreneur spends 68.1% of the time working “in” their business—tackling day-to-day tasks, putting out fires, etc. —and only 31.9% of the time working “on” their business—i.e. long-term goals, strategic planning—according to new research from The Alternative Board (TAB).

Who own a corporation when the owner dies?
Unlike sole proprietorships, corporations do not die automatically when a business owner dies. Instead, when a corporation owner dies, their estate becomes the new owner of the business. This could result in your executor being responsible with managing not only decisions for your estate but also your business.

What would decrease an owner’s equity?
Owner’s equity decreases if you have expenses and losses. If your liabilities become greater than your assets, you will have a negative owner’s equity. You can increase negative or low equity by securing more investments in your business or increasing profits.
Can the owner’s equity be a negative amount?
Owner’s equity can be negative if the business’s liabilities are greater than its assets. … When a company has negative owner’s equity and the owner takes draws from the company, those draws may be taxable as capital gains on the owner’s tax return.

Where to pay llc taxes with two owners?
Multi-member LLCs are taxed as partnerships and do not file or pay taxes as the LLC. Instead, the profits and losses are the responsibility of each member; they will pay taxes on their share of the profits and losses by filling out Schedule E (Form 1040) and attaching it to their personal tax return.
Which restaurant owner kicked gordon ramsay out of the restaurant?
Critic AA Gill and his companion Joan Collins were thrown out of Ramsay’s self-titled restaurant in Chelsea in 1998. The chef was reportedly angry over Gill’s description of him in a review as a failed sportsman who acts like an 11-year-old.

What if you’re the only owner of llc?
Whether you’re a sole proprietor or the owner of a single-member LLC, you’re required to report your income and expenses on Schedule C of Form 1040. The net income will be taxable to you regardless of whether you withdraw cash from the business or not.
